The Data Intelligence and Analytics (DnA) team sits at the center of the Disney Entertainment Direct-to-Consumer (DTC) business, powering decisions across our streaming portfolio with analytics, data science, and decision frameworks. As Vice President, Analytics Engineering & Operations, you will lead the connective tissue and decision infrastructure ofDnA, ensuring our analytics function is trusted, fast, scalable, and operationally excellent across Disney+, Hulu, and ESPN.
This role oversees Analytics Engineering,DnAOperations, the Program Management Office (PMO), Technical Program Management (TPM), and International Analytics. You will be the executive accountable for the semantic layer and source of truth, metrics governance, BI and reporting, enablement, AI Analytics capabilities, cross-DnAprogram delivery, strategic operational rhythms, and the global operations engine that aligns our regional Data & Analytics partners. You will also serve as a senior cross-functional partner to leaders across DTC, Product & Technology, Finance, and ESPN, helping embed reliable, well-governed analytics into the day-to-day operations of the business.
